On a single server setup you are better off running xcache. Xcache has a web utility that lets u see its usage I am unsure on the others.
Also you only want to run one cache system.
Memcache is the recommended for a multi server network as you can then run one memcache server that stores all the cache for all your servers making life allot easier.
I am not a pro but this is what I get from most readings or conversations.
|